MUMBAI, India, Jan. 8 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202511105071 A) filed by Vivekananda Global University, Jaipur, Rajasthan, on Oct. 30, 2025, for 'metal pipe reshaping assistive device.'
Inventor(s) include Surjeet Yadav.
The application for the patent was published on Dec. 12, under issue no. 50/2025.
According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"A metal pipe reshaping assistive device, comprising an L-shaped body 101 having first section installed with an inverted U-shaped handle 102 that is gripped by a user to position second section of the body 101 in proximity of a metallic pipe, a microphone 103 to give voice commands, an imaging unit 104 detect diameter of the pipe, a holographic projection unit 105 to project a 3D visuals, a motorized expandable pulley arrangement 107 to expand/contract as per detected diameter of pipe, a DC ( Direct Current) motor coupled with the grinding member 106 to rotate to erode out inner portion of the pipe, a proximity sensor for detecting presence of user's hand, a speaker 109 to generate an audio notification, and a corrosion sensor installed with the body 101 in synchronization with the imaging unit 104 to detect presence of corrosion on the pipe."
